50 Browning

SAA  
Hardware available
United States of America

The 50 Browning (12.7×99) cartridge dates back to the late 1910s when it was developed for the 0.50 inch Browning M2 heavy machine gun (HMG). Many, many round natures have been developed in this calibre by many different countries, far too many to be covered by a single entry. Though normally percussion-fired (Berdan or Boxer), electrically fired versions have been developed for some guns and disrupters.
